Job description

The Applications Development Intermediate Programmer Analyst is an intermediate level position responsible for participation in the establishment and implementation of new or revised application systems and programs in coordination with the Technology team. The overall objective of this role is to contribute to applications systems analysis and programming activities.


Responsibilities:

  • Architect, design, and develop robust and scalable software solutions using Java/J2EE technologies.

  • Develop and deploy Microservices using the Spring and Spring Boot frameworks.

  • Participate in the full software development lifecycle, including systems analysis, design, programming, testing, and implementation.

  • Collaborate with the technology team to establish and implement new or revised application systems.

  • Contribute to continuous improvement by staying current with emerging technologies and industry trends.

  • Utilize knowledge of applications development procedures and concepts, and basic knowledge of other technical areas to identify and define necessary system enhancements, including using script tools and analyzing/interpreting code

  • Consult with users, clients, and other technology groups on issues, and recommend programming solutions, install, and support customer exposure systems

  • Apply fundamental knowledge of programming languages for design specifications.

  • Analyze applications to identify vulnerabilities and security issues, as well as conduct testing and debugging

  • Serve as advisor or coach to new or lower level analysts

  • Identify problems, analyze information, and make evaluative judgements to recommend and implement solutions

  • Resolve issues by identifying and selecting solutions through the applications of acquired technical experience and guided by precedents

  • Has the ability to operate with a limited level of direct supervision.

  • Can exercise independence of judgement and autonomy.

  • Acts as SME to senior stakeholders and /or other team members.

  •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Citigroup, its clients and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ues with transparency.

Required Technical Skills

  • Programming Languages: Java, J2EE

  • Frameworks: Spring, Spring Boot

  • Architecture: Microservices

  • Databases: Experience with SQL or NoSQL databases.

  • Development Tools: Familiarity with build tools like Maven or Gradle, and version control systems like Git.

  • SDLC: Understanding of Agile methodologies.

Qualifications:

  • 2-5 years of relevant experience in the Financial Service industry

  • Intermediate level experience in Applications Development role

  • Consistently demonstrates clear and concise written and verbal communication

  • Demonstrated problem-solving and decision-making skills

  • Ability to work under pressure and manage deadlines or unexpected changes in expectations or requirements


Education:

  • Bachelor’s degree/University degree or equivalent experience
